Christopher McIntyre, the founder of Green Harbor Financial, grew up in Newton, Massachusetts.  A graduate of Yale University, Chris also has a PhD from the Johns Hopkins University. His dissertation discussed agriculture, rural tourism and environmentalism on the Costa Brava in Catalonia, Spain.

Chris has received the Boston Magazine Five Star Wealth Manager Award for 2011 and again in 2012. This award is limited to wealth managers who score in the top 7% in a survey on overall client satisfaction. Survey recipients were asked to evaluate wealth managers on the following categories: customer service, integrity, knowledge/expertise, communication, value for fee charged, meeting of financial objectives, post-sale-service, quality of recommendations and overall satisfaction.*


Joshua Humphreys is an adviser to Green Harbor Financial.  He is the founding director of the Center for Social Philanthropy.  Currently a lecturer at Harvard University, he has also served as a Fulbright Scholar in Paris, visiting research associate at the Johns Hopkins School of Advanced International Studies (SAIS), associate fellow at the Rutgers Center for Historical Analysis, and scholar-in-residence at the Rockefeller Archive Center.  Josh has taught at Princeton University and NYU, where he completed his Ph.D.  He has advised numerous organizations, including ProxyDemocracy, Environmental Grantmakers Association, the Social Investment Forum, and the World Bank Group's political risk insurance agency.  For the Social Investment Forum, he has directed research and served as lead author for the biennial Report on Socially Responsible Investing Trends in the United States and its mission-related investing (MRI) resource guide for foundations, Mission in the Marketplace (2007).  His insights on long-term trends in philanthropy and social and environmental investing have been widely cited in the press, most recently in the Los Angeles Times, the Seattle Times, Barron's, and the Financial Times.

By federal regulation, all investment professionals must be affiliated with a broker/dealer.  Green Harbor Financial has chosen 
Commonwealth Financial Network, one of the premier broker/dealers for independent financial companies in the nation.  Commonwealth Financial Network has won Investment Advisor magazine's Broker/Dealer of the Year award an unprecedented nine times, demonstrating its commitment to providing world-class service by about 400 staff members. This includes extensive back-office support, client service operations, technology, compliance, and more. 

Working with an independent broker/dealer means that we can select any investment we need to help you achieve your financial goals.  This broad freedom of choice sets truly independent financial consultants apart from those at other companies where investment, insurance or annuity choices may be limited.
